How can I activate my Audi MMI?

Before turning on the MMI system, you must turn on the ignition. The last primary function you selected will now appear in the menu. The most recent audio source will start to play.

Turn off the ignition to turn off the MMI system. Your preferences will be saved.

Press the ON/OFF button (Fig. 1) or one of the function selector buttons (Fig. 2) for a brief period of time to turn on the MMI system.

Press and hold the ON/OFF button until the MMI is turned off to turn off the MMI system.

If the MMI system was manually shut off the previous time it was used, it will not turn on when the ignition is turned on.

After the ignition is turned off, the MMI system continues to function for about 10 minutes. The MMI system will turn off automatically if no function selector, control, or rotary pushbutton on the MMI control console is pressed within this time frame.

  • The MMI system will turn off automatically if the engine is off and the battery charge level is low.
  • To enable or disable the MUTE function for the selected audio/video source Link, briefly push the ON/OFF button.

Why isn’t the multimedia in my Audi working?

First, examine the fuse. If your MMI doesn’t even turn on, it’s most likely not getting power. The compartment in the left side of your trunk houses the fuses that regulate a number of the MMI modules. Examine the fuses by prying open the side panel in the trunk.

How can my MMI be factory reset?

Methods For MMI Factory Reset

  • In the MMI, scroll to the Settings option and click it. Select “Factory settings” from the list of options by scrolling down.
  • To reset everything, select “Select all entries,” or pick and choose the specific choices you desire.
  • Go to the list’s bottom and choose “Restore factory settings.”
